全て
| カテゴリ未分類
| 通常
| 数学
| 投資
| 副業
| 転職・就職
| ブログ
| 株Stock
| VBA
| SharePoint
| REST API
| RenderListDataAsStream
| PowerAutomateDesktop
| Graph API
| PowerApps
| PowerAutomate
| PowerFx
| OfficeScriptオフィススクリプト
| PowerAutomate日時Excel日時相互関係
| PowerShell
| Dataverse
| UiPath
| OneDrive
| LINQ
| VB.NET
| C#.NET
| WPFC#.NET
| Git
カテゴリ:REST API
SharePoint REST API を使用してフォルダに対してアクセス許可を付与するには、以下の手順に従います。以下の例では、"folders" という名前のリスト内の特定のフォルダにアクセス許可を付与する方法を示します。 フォルダのIDを取得する: まず、アクセス許可を変更したいフォルダのIDを取得します。これには、フォルダが保存されているリストやライブラリの情報を取得し、目的のフォルダのIDを特定します。 アクセス許可を変更するリクエストを作成する: アクセス許可を変更するためのリクエストを作成します。これには、特定のユーザーやグループに対するアクセス権限を指定します。例えば、"read" や "write" などの権限を付与することができます。 REST APIを使用してリクエストを送信する: リクエストを作成し、SharePoint の REST API を使用してサーバーに送信します。これにより、アクセス許可が変更されます。 以下は、この手順の概要に基づいた例です。実際のエンドポイントやリクエストの詳細は、使用している SharePoint のバージョンやライブラリによって異なりますので、それらのドキュメントを参照してください。 http Copy code POST https://<site-url>/_api/web/lists/getByTitle('folders')/items(<folder-id>)/roleassignments/addroleassignment(principalid=<principal-id>, roleDefId=<role-def-id>) Content-Type: application/json Authorization: Bearer <access-token> { "__metadata": { "type": "SP.RoleAssignment" }, "PrincipalId": <principal-id>, "RoleDefId": <role-def-id> } このリクエストは、指定されたフォルダのIDに対して、特定のユーザーまたはグループに特定のロール(権限)を付与します。<site-url> は、SharePoint サイトのURL、<folder-id> はフォルダのID、<principal-id> はアクセスを付与するユーザーまたはグループのID、<role-def-id> は付与する権限の定義のIDです。<access-token> は、適切な認証トークンに置き換える必要があります。 お気に入りの記事を「いいね!」で応援しよう
Last updated
2024.02.18 09:11:11
[REST API] カテゴリの最新記事
|